I have Squid 3.0 running on an Ubuntu 10.04.3 LTS (64-bit).
Straightforward. No funnies caching proxy.
Scenario roughly: Network -> Proxy -> Firewall -> Main ISP.
Problem is short and sweet: Currently the Firewall sees traffic as
coming from the proxie's IP. Client wants to see the originating
customer IP at Firewall level as some need has arisen to do some
bandwidth control on the firewall. Can this be done and if so can
somebody help?
